What is 5 de Mayo? 

The first step in throwing an authentic Cinco de Mayo fiesta is to actually know what it is! So, first and foremost, let's get one thing straight: Cinco de Mayo is not Mexico's Independence Day (Mexican Independence Day is actually on September 16). Cinco de Mayo exists to commemorate Mexico's victory at the Battle of Puebla on May 5th, 1862 — hence the name of the celebration, Cinco (5th) de (of) Mayo (May)! Despite being a Mexican celebration, it seems to be celebrated even more in the United States, where you can find some pretty amazing parties annually, all across the country.

Homemade Natural Cleaning Products


Non-toxic household cleaning supplies can be made with items likely to be found in your home.

  • All-Purpose Cleaning Spray: Stir 1/2 cup vinegar and 2 tablespoons baking soda into 1/2 gallon of water and transfer to a spray bottle. This all-purpose spray can be used on most surfaces, with the notable exceptions being marble or granite, which should be cleaned using specialty products or scrubbed with hot water and a mild dish soap, if needed.

    Bathroom Cleaner: The all-purpose cleaning spray, above, can be used to clean a bathroom. For tougher cleaning jobs such as build-up from mold or mildew, spray the surface with a mixture of 1 part hydrogen peroxide to 2 parts water and let stand for an hour before rinsing.

    Deodorizer: Remove odors from items like storage containers or cooking utensils by soaking them in warm water mixed with baking soda. To deodorize a room, place a bowl of vinegar in the center of the room until the odor dissipates.

    Drain Cleaner: Dissolve 1/2 cup salt in about 4 liters of hot water, then pour down the pipes. For tougher clogs, pour 1/2 cup baking soda down the drain, followed by 1/2 cup vinegar. Let stand for a few minutes, then flush the pipes with hot water. (Boiling water should only be used in metal pipes.)

    Floor Cleaner: Most floor surfaces can be cleaned by damp-mopping, which is where the mop is barely wet. Because floor surfaces vary, it’s best to follow the manufacturer’s instructions when it comes to in-depth cleaning. Here are homemade solutions for a few common floor surfaces:

    Furniture Polish: Combine equal parts olive oil and lemon juice and apply to a cleaning cloth sparingly. Use the cloth to wipe down furniture in broad strokes.

    Laminate and Resilient Floors: Use a solution of 1 cup vinegar to 1 gallon water to damp-mop the floor.

    Surface-Finished Wood Floors and Ceramic Tile Floors: Use 1/4 cup dishwashing detergent in a bucket of water to damp-mop the floors. Scuffs and stains can be scrubbed out with a paste made from baking soda.

    Note: For all surfaces in your home, check manufacturer’s instructions for cleaning before proceeding with any homespun solution.

Below you'll find some tips on how to get rid of dust bunnies as you prepare to welcome in the Easter bunny:

 Zenful Cleaning Services of South Florida Presents:

Easy Spring-Cleaning Tips:

  • Prioritize by room to make it easier and less intimidating.
  • Don’t neglect your appliances: clean out the fridge, oven, dishwasher, etc.
  • Disinfect your garbage disposal.
  • Try lemon oil on doorknobs.
  • Dust, dust, dust!
  • Get rid of clogs – use Drain-O or Liquid Plumber in your drains.
  • Use the proper brooms for sweeping indoors, choose one with finer bristles; outdoors, go for stronger, stiffer bristles!
  • Clean out your closets and drawers. Donate some, sell some, trash some.
  • Declutter your home office by getting in organization mode.
  • Multitask: catch up on phone calls while you clean, or dance around as you vacuum, making it a workout.
  • Time your chores. You’ll realize that most household chores take less time than you imagine, making them seem more tolerable once broken down realistically.

My 10 Life-Changing Laundry Tips

1. Buy & Wash Less Clothing!

The more clothing you have, the more clothing you will need to wash, dry, fold, hang, put away, and store. 

If you have less clothing, you will have less chance of the laundry piling up because you’ll need to wash in order to have enough clean clothes. This is one of the reasons I truly only have 10 pairs of socks and underwear's! ;)

This might seem like an overly simple or maybe even impractical solution to your laundry woes, but I know from experience that it works!  

 

2. Purge High-Maintenance Clothing

I realize some jobs require more high-maintenance clothing… but, if at all possible, stick to low-maintenance clothing that doesn’t require special washing cycles, lots of ironing, or (worse) dry cleaning!

Obviously, with no special instructions, you can more quickly and easily plow through your piles of laundry. With more forgiving fabrics, your clothing will stay looking nicer with less work.  

3. Establish a Laundry Routine

Laundry is one of those things that quite literally is NEVER completely finished. Because of this, it’s easy to get sucked into “continual laundry mode” as I call it —always and forever starting another load of laundry (even if it’s not a full load). My advice would be to pick 2 or 3 times each week when you will do laundry, and then forbid yourself from thinking about laundry any other times throughout the week (outside of an emergency). 

It’s there, it’s dirty, you’ll get to it on your laundry day! 

For me, it works well to do laundry on Tuesday mornings and Friday evenings. 


4. Sort Smarter

For example: 

  • Wash all the “upstairs laundry” at one time — and then bring it all upstairs to fold and put away
  • Wash all the “main floor laundry” at one time — and fold and put it away
  • I wash all the kitchen and bathroom linens at one time — using a little bleach since they are all white

This smarter method of sorting our laundry greatly expedites the time it takes for me to fold and put the laundry away. For some reason, this seems to be the most stressful and time-consuming part for so many people I talk to.

5. Create Designated Areas for Dirty Clothing

If you’re the parent who bemoans the fact that dirty laundry is scattered throughout the bathrooms and bedrooms, stop and first consider if there is actually a designated spot for the dirty laundry in your home. 

This does NOT need to be a fancy hamper; you do NOT need space in every room of your house. You DO need a space that is convenient for the other people in your home — otherwise, they won’t use it! 

Have 3 areas for dirty items in our house:

For example:  

  1. a wicker hamper in our bedroom.
  2. a cloth hamper with a removable bag in the kid’s bathroom upstairs (they change out of their clothing right before baths, so this works well)
  3. a small plastic clothes basket in the laundry room (for kitchen and bath hand towels and washcloths)

I understand that having a place for the dirty items does NOT guarantee dirty items will magically end up in that space — but it’s a start!


6. Eliminate Lone Socks with a Mesh Bag

I’ve shared this tip before — but it saves me SO much time doing laundry that I need to mention it again…

I keep a mesh bag pinned to the kid’s laundry basket (see photo above). They put their socks in here for easy sorting and it assures none of our socks get lost, or worse, “stuck” in the washing machine.

7. Put Clean Laundry Away Immediately

Again, this sounds overly simple, but the majority of people I talk with admit to leaving the laundry sit in the basket 

I once spoke for a women’s group on the topic of laundry — a full hour dedicated to the never-ending task. So many of the women were completely floored that I actually washed, dried, folded, hung, AND put away my laundry in the same time period. 

I promise, I do not have superpowers, and I don’t have a magical washer and dryer. I just stick with it until the job is fully finished because it feels easier and less overwhelming for me that way.

I can fold one load of laundry in 5-7 minutes and have it all put away within another few minutes. However, if I wait until the end of the day and have 4-8 loads waiting to be folded, THAT feels super overwhelming… not to mention how wrinkly and smashed the clothes will be after sitting in a pile all day.

8. Don’t Fold 🙂

This seems to save time AND keep our closets looking nicer. Plus, it’s easier for the kids to hang than to fold — so they can do some of it themselves! 

Also, don’t fold things like PJ’s, underwear, leggings, tights, etc. etc. Just dump them in bins or drawers and move on.

9. Use Laundry Balls In Place of Detergent and Fabric Softener

I’ve been using wool dryer balls for YEARS and YEARS in lieu of traditional fabric softener (I’ve used the same exact balls the entire time). 

I also started using these laundry balls in place of laundry detergent almost 2 years ago.

I’m certain I have saved hundreds of dollars, reduced our chemical use, and never have to worry about running out of fabric softeners on laundry day! 

Plus, Fabric Softener at times stains our clothes, and what really helps the clothing smell nice are the dryer sheets. *Just my two cents*

5 Tips to Help Seniors Declutter


If you’ve lived in your home for many years, you may be considering downsizing or moving. The very thought can be overwhelming. Where to start? What to keep? What to toss? It’s that time of year when we start thinking about upcoming resolutions and vow to stick with them.

Our friends at Zenful Cleaning specialize in helping seniors and their families transition from one home to another with care, attentiveness and trust. If you have resolved to declutter in 2021 or 2022, their team recommends the following strategy to help you get organized.

Photo courtesy of Organize Senior Moves

Photo courtesy of Organize Senior Moves


  1. Start in the areas where you live; your kitchen, family room and bedroom. 
  1. Separate things into items that you keep, those that will be donated, items for trash, family/friends, etc. Consider having either designated areas for these things, or boxes, in which to place them. 
  1. Empty and organize every cabinet, closet and drawer. Examine the contents carefully to determine what you actually use and need. Refer back to step #2 as you go along. 
  1. Once your primary areas of the home have been thoroughly, you are permitted to begin work in other areas of the home.  Lather, rinse, repeat. 
  1. Allow yourself time to perform each of these steps.  You are not expected to get this all done in a day or even a weekend, especially if this is done properly and effectively.  You are expected to go about living your daily life.
